How they compare
Kyrgyzstan currently reports 1.8% against 1.8% in Uzbekistan, a difference of 0.0%.
The two have swapped places 5 times across 27 shared years of data; in 1991 it was Kyrgyzstan ahead.
Kyrgyzstan ranks 56th and Uzbekistan ranks 58th of 172 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Kyrgyzstan averaged higher in 2 and Uzbekistan in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Kyrgyzstan | Uzbekistan |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 1.5% | 1.3% | 0.2% | Kyrgyzstan |
| 2000s | 2.5% | 2.1% | 0.4% | Kyrgyzstan |
| 2010s | 1.4% | 2.1% | 0.7% | Uzbekistan |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
